CI note for release: the Bramleaf validator plugin loader fails on runner image v9 because plugins compiled against the old ABI get silently skipped, so validation passes vacuously. Pin the image to v8 until the ABI shim lands. Do not ship without confirming all twelve validators registered. The green-but-suspect run is tagged with the token below.

trace token, yahof-yadup: htk21_3e52fc440779ed8614351

Deep-link routing, Fernwick app 4.2: verify that universal links resolve correctly after the router refactor. QA confirmed that links to profile, order history, and the Kestrel promo page open the right screens on both platforms, including cold-start. One edge case remains — links opened from the Tallis partner app briefly flash the home screen before routing; logged as low-priority, not a blocker. Rollout is gated on the staged config flag, defaulting to on at 10%. The candidate build identifier for sign-off is below.

pipeline stamp: htk4_66df

# Service Accounts: String Extraction

The `extract-i18n` script pulls translatable strings from all Bramblewick repos and pushes them to the Glossa service. It runs under the `i18n-extractor` service account. Do not run it under your personal account; Glossa rate-limits individual users aggressively. The account has write access to the staging catalog only. Set the token in your shell before invoking the script. The current staging token is below.

API key for kahap-kafog: zpat15_6qzxZ7YR8aDwjmp

☐ **Step 4 — Unseal the TermWeaver signing key.** Welcome, new folks: this is the fun part of the ceremony. Two custodians stand at the Ashbrook vault terminal, one reads the checklist aloud, the other types. Don't skip the witness signature, even if it feels silly. Once the HSM prompts for the solver key's recovery passphrase, enter the current phrase, which is noted below.

unlock words, fawig-bagef: olidor-holir-istox-holath-tamys-quenion-giliel